“Just make sure its not too beautiful!” said the clients to the architects who had to convert an old house into a residential facility for drug addicts.
Probably because it located in one of the more expensive districts of Utrecht (The Netherlands), Maliehof is a very stylish hostel.
BAR architects from Rotterdam designed two new service sections made of stacked cubes, which are covered all over by coated photographic “wallpaper” with a natural motif.
